Output 75f60d2774c4b6de432da3920708b7e63b4632fdd554dde894b3f4c23130d57d:31

value
13426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6c3fbc9e4b90163f9ed22b0ec1c3fdfb6e25a421371e2cb3a8262e207f821d4
address
bc1pcmplhj0yhyqk870dy2cwc8plm7mwykjzzdc79je6sf3wyplcy82qmwfuu9
transaction
75f60d2774c4b6de432da3920708b7e63b4632fdd554dde894b3f4c23130d57d
spent
true